Lightning is a playable character in Dissidia Final Fantasy Opera Omnia who can be recruited at the end of Chapter 8 of the main storyline.

Characteristics[]

Appearance[]

Lightning wears a primarily white Guardian Corps military uniform, adorned with several belts and buckles and a red cape on her left shoulder.

Her first alternate costume, Knight of Etro, is her attire as a Knight of Etro in Final Fantasy XIII-2. Lightning wears silver and gold armor with a large feathered sash. The Goddess's Grace shield is part of her costume but has no effect on gameplay.

Her second alternate costume, Equilibrium, is her main garb in Lightning Returns: Final Fantasy XIII. The "Night Lotus" shield is featured on her garb in its original appearance, but is absent both in the artwork and in-game.

Personality[]

Lightning is a strong-willed and self-sufficient fighter. She initially attempts to take on Garland herself, refusing the help of the party. She retains the suspicion of godlike beings she gained as a L'Cie and was quick to join the Returners for the opportunity to find her own answers independent of the gods' instructions. Even after regaining her memories as the Knight of Etro, Lightning dislikes and mistrusts Materia. Lightning is protective of her old friends and slowly forms friendships with similarly-minded people in Mog's party. She is especially protective of Serah. She sometimes has difficulty understanding the personalities from different worlds, such as Selphie, causing her to treat their oddities with vexation and suspicion.

Act 1, Ch. 8: Capta Est Tower[]

Lightning joined Edgar's Returners, sharing their skepticism in the explanations given by the gods and Mog. She fights Garland on the way to Capta Est Tower. Though Mog's party encounters her several times as they traverse the volcanic caverns and ascend the tower, she elects to continue her running battle with Garland on her own. Lightning engages Garland in a final battle next to the torsion at the tower's peak. The battle between two summoned champions agitates the torsion and it goes out of control, and Dark Bahamut emerges. After Mog's party helps her defeat it, Lightning begins traveling with them full-time.

Act 1, Ch. 9: Utopia Niveus[]

When Serah appears in Utopia Niveus, Lightning insists on protecting her, even though Serah is there after her own journey and protests that she is capable of fighting herself. Lightning continues to wear herself down until the other warriors join Serah in lecturing her, and she reluctantly agrees to stop trying to cover every attack. Later, Snow helps convince her that she should trust in Serah's abilities rather than continue viewing her as a little sister who needs protecting. When Lenna joins the party, Lightning commiserates with Faris over worrying about reckless sisters, though Serah is irritated at the hypocrisy.

Act 2, Ch. 1: Drawing Chaos[]

In Act 2, Caius attempts to harness the properties of the gods' world to atone for his misdeeds in his own. He attempts to convince his old foes and the Akademeia students to join him in undoing the events of their most painful memories. Although Lightning has no memory of him or Etro, she doesn't accept his intentions. After several encounters with the dark manikins, Lightning recalls her experiences as Etro's Champion through the brilliance they bestow upon her. This cements her refusal to accept Caius, and they defeat him.

Act 2, Ch. 7: Respite's Authenticity[]

The warriors of light challenge Sephiroth, who seized Materia's throne to become a god of the world of respite. They overthrow him and Spiritus appears to aid their cause, having been sheltering Materia all along, although she is incapacitated. Lightning and the other warriors heed Spiritus's instructions and return Materia to her chambers. Lightning had been conspiring against Materia for bringing the warriors to the world of respite against their will, but has no desire to strike at her in her weakened state. She instead asks Materia what happened.

Materia explains that the final straw was her warriors losing faith in her authority. While she rendered the world into existence and constructed its laws, she herself was merely a steward to the crystal and to the wills of the warriors themselves. Materia does not understand why the warriors reject being relocated against their wills, lacking understanding of the respite required for a person's spirit, even as she understands that the human body requires rest. Yet she remains bound to her responsibility and is incapable of leaving her throne. Lightning asks why Materia chose not to resist her fate. Ignis tells Lightning that Materia must have had a good reason, but Materia denies it. She appreciates how the warriors forged new bonds of friendship with each other under her auspices.

After leaving Materia's chambers, Lightning and the other warriors meander through the streets of a destroyed city resembling Insomnia before boarding Mog's airship. During their travels Lightning converses with the Warrior of Light, Noctis, Ignis, Zack, and Locke, the latter pitying Materia and Spiritus, noting that it was wrong of the warriors to turn their anger towards Materia who has has no control over the fate assigned unto her in making the world of respite. Lightning begrudges that Materia is an ally of hers at this time.

Allusions[]

  • In Chapter 8 of Act 1, Lightning faces Garland, who was her designated antagonist in the story of Dissidia 012 Final Fantasy.
  • Lightning pairs with Firion for her FR ability as a callback to their interaction about the rose in Dissidia 012 Final Fantasy.
  • She is also Cecil (PLD)'s Force Mode partner. Both were part of a military faction which they came to desert. Their siblings play a major role in their respective source stories, and both also have a connection to Odin.
    • It had been Cecil that encouraged Firion to ask for the rose back from Lightning back in Dissidia 012 Final Fantasy as well.
